    I own the new Bajaj Pulsar 180 DTS-i, which is just five months old. I wish to improve its performance by installing a K&N air-filter and Iridium spark plugs. Is it advisable to go ahead with these modifications?

    Nitin Kumar, Goa, via SHOPPER

    AAA
    While you could do such modifications, provided you find a plug rated for the exact same heat range and dimensions as used by your bike, we suggest you simply stick to the stock parts on your bike, as any performance gains realized after putting in the new parts will be marginal, and almost negligible.
